Practice Module and Learnings
Parichay - Reconnecting with Your Body and Breath
In the first week, we establish a strong foundation to support your practice and daily life. We begin by exploring Sookshm Yog and Surya Namaskar, which activate the body and mind. Pelvic opening asanas and backbends enhance flexibility and strength. You'll gain insights into Pranayama, a crucial aspect of breath and energy management, through the teachings of Greeshaji. We'll also delve into understanding the key energies of the body, helping you become more attuned to your physical and mental states. The program teaches you how to stay focused and mindful beyond the mat, incorporating mindfulness into every part of your life.
Additionally, we’ll cover posture correction—learning the basics of how to sit, walk, and move for optimal body alignment. Finally, you'll explore the rich Yogic wisdom that guides the deeper aspects of the practice, fostering balance and inner peace. Week 1 sets the stage for a transformative journey in yoga.
Anushasan - The Development of Discipline
In Week 2, we introduce the concept of Anushasan, the development of discipline in yoga. This week, we follow a structured and consistent sequence that includes Asana, Pranayama, and Chanting. You'll revisit and strengthen the practices from Week 1, reinforcing the foundations laid previously, while adding new elements to deepen your practice. We'll explore the yogic significance of AUM, understanding its profound impact on energy and consciousness. A dedicated session on Kriyas will guide you through detoxification techniques to cleanse and rejuvenate the body, enhancing overall well-being. New Pranayama techniques will be introduced to enhance your understanding of breath and energy flow. Week 2 focuses on building discipline, deepening your practice, and integrating the powerful teachings of yoga into daily life.
Tapas - Cultivating Your Inner Strength and Potential
In Week 3, we embrace Tapas, nurturing the fire within by cultivating strength and pushing towards your peak potential. This week is filled with high-energy activity drills designed to challenge you and push you out of your comfort zone. We'll build upon everything learned in the previous weeks, intensifying and adding new elements to create a progressive practice. More yogic wisdom will be introduced, along with advanced detoxification Kriyas to cleanse and energize the body. Week 3 encourages growth, strength, and resilience as you tap into your full potential.
Anushthan - Cultivating Steadiness in Body and Mind
In Week 4, Anushthan focuses on bringing steadiness (sthirta) to both your body and mind. You'll learn the art of stillness in the body and thoughts, discovering the power of surrender and slowing down. This week will show you how yoga works on the nervous system and how you can take charge of it to create greater balance. Pranayama will be taken to a deeper level, along with enhanced detoxification practices and asana abhyas (practice), helping you solidify the progress you've made on your yoga journey.
